One of the most significant trends in talent management software is the rising adoption of AI-powered tools like HireVue, which streamline the hiring process through advanced video interviewing and assessment technologies. According to a recent McKinsey report, organizations utilizing AI in their recruitment strategies reported a 30% decrease in time-to-hire and a 20% increase in candidate satisfaction. HireVue leverages machine learning algorithms to analyze video interviews, evaluate candidates' responses, and predict their fit within an organization. This transforms traditional hiring practices by enabling recruiters to focus on high-potential candidates while minimizing biases, a key consideration highlighted in Gartner’s studies on the effectiveness of AI in workforce engagement strategies. For more information on the benefits of HireVue, you can visit their official website [here].

Another noteworthy example is Pymetrics, which uses neuroscience-based games and AI to assess candidates' emotional and cognitive attributes. By comparing these attributes with the benchmarks of successful employees within a organization, Pymetrics helps employers make informed hire decisions that align with their company culture. As noted by Gartner, the integration of such AI tools can lead to more strategic workforce engagement, as they not only enhance the hiring process but also contribute to a better understanding of employee needs and potential. Gartner's insights on predictive analytics highlight its critical role in enhancing workforce retention strategies. Predictive analytics harness historical data and advanced algorithms to forecast employee behavior and potential attrition risks. For instance, organizations can leverage tools like IBM Watson Talent and Visier, which incorporate predictive analytics to identify disengaged employees and offer targeted interventions. By analyzing factors such as job satisfaction, performance metrics, and engagement surveys, companies can proactively address issues that may lead to turnover. According to a recent Gartner report, companies using predictive analytics for workforce planning improved retention rates by up to 20%, showcasing the power of data-driven decision-making in talent management.
